AI Summary

  • Requires the Texas Commission on Environmental Quality (TCEQ) to identify the minimum motor vehicle emissions inspection and maintenance program required by the federal Clean Air Act and develop a revised state implementation plan to scale back to only that minimum

  • Mandates that any revised state plan submitted to the EPA require emissions inspections only at the time of vehicle title transfer, rather than at regular intervals

  • Requires TCEQ to submit the revised plan to the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ency for approval, and if approved, implement the program and recommend any necessary statutory changes to the legislature

  • Authorizes TCEQ, the Department of Public Safety, and counties to implement the reduced program notwithstanding conflicting provisions in current law

  • Eliminates the emissions inspection program entirely 30 days after Congress repeals or amends the federal Clean Air Act to no longer require such programs; if Congress does not act, this elimination provision has no effect

Legislative Description

Relating to revision or elimination of the motor vehicle emissions inspection and maintenance program.
